阿里云服务器(ECS,弹性计算服务)本身是基于Linux或Windows Server系统的云主机实例,默认情况下:
一、是否有“桌面”取决于你选择的操作系统:
✅ 1. Windows Server 系统(有图形界面)
如果你在创建阿里云ECS时选择了:
- Windows Server 2012 / 2016 / 2019 / 2022等版本
那么它是带图形界面的(类似Windows桌面环境),你可以通过以下方式连接:
- 远程桌面(RDP)连接:使用 Windows 自带的
mstsc工具进行连接 - 阿里云控制台也提供 VNC 连接方式
⚠️ 注意:Windows Server 的图形界面主要用于管理服务器,不建议用于运行图形软件或游戏。
❌ 2. Linux 系统(通常无桌面)
如果你选择的是常见的 Linux 系统(如 CentOS、Ubuntu、Debian、Alibaba Cloud Linux 等),默认是没有图形界面(桌面)的,只提供命令行终端(CLI)。
但你可以手动安装桌面环境,例如:
安装 GNOME 桌面(适用于 CentOS/RedHat):
sudo yum groupinstall "GNOME Desktop" -y
sudo systemctl set-default graphical.target
sudo reboot
安装 Ubuntu 桌面环境:
sudo apt update
sudo apt install ubuntu-desktop -y
安装完成后可以通过远程桌面工具(如 Xrdp、VNC)访问图形界面。
二、是否推荐在服务器上安装桌面?
| 场景 | 是否推荐安装桌面 |
|---|---|
| 生产环境服务器 | ❌ 不推荐(浪费资源,影响性能和安全性) |
| 测试学习用服务器 | ✅ 可以尝试安装,便于操作 |
| 想当作“云电脑”使用 | ✅ 推荐安装桌面并配置远程访问 |
三、如何连接图形界面?
对于 Windows Server:
- 使用远程桌面工具(mstsc)
- 或者阿里云控制台的 VNC 登录
对于 Linux 安装了桌面的:
- 使用 VNC Viewer
- 安装 xrdp + 使用远程桌面连接
- 或者使用 Web-based 的桌面(如 noVNC)
总结:
| 类型 | 是否有桌面 | 是否可安装桌面 |
|---|---|---|
| Windows Server ECS | ✅ 默认有桌面 | ✅ 可正常使用 |
| Linux ECS(默认) | ❌ 无桌面 | ✅ 可手动安装 |
| 建议用途 | 管理、远程操作 | CLI 为主,桌面为辅 |
如果你告诉我你具体想做什么(比如:想当云电脑?做开发?部署网站?),我可以给你更具体的建议。
云计算HECS